Basic Search Engine Optimization Tips for Ecommerce Websites

Use the right keywords.

The best way to rank an ecommerce website is to use the right keywords. Site owners should take the time to thoroughly search for keywords and shortlist those that match their activities. Since long tail keywords are more specific phrases that are more likely to be used by visitors, they can help websites rank high.

In fact, they can drive the traffic that ecommerce sites are targeting and increase your conversion rate. They should also consider user inquiries. Visitors are a bit specific, so they enter their queries when they search for what they need. That said, ecommerce sites should use keywords that consider a user’s search intentions.

Include strategic keywords in the anchor text.

Anchor text is an effective way to boost a site’s SEO. Since ecommerce websites are surely full of links pointing to their web pages, businesses must make the best use of their anchor to maximize their potential. Although they should look natural when using anchors like “here”, they can add strategic keywords that they want to rank for.

The anchor texts should not have the same keywords so that Google does not penalize them. They should also add important keyword links in their product descriptions to direct visitors to similar product pages that they want to promote.

Don’t use duplicate content.

When it comes to e-commerce websites, duplicate content is serious business. They run into these problems because they deal with a multitude of product descriptions, which are often provided by sellers who may distribute their products to other websites. Therefore, e-commerce websites display product descriptions that are also seen on different websites.

Write product descriptions that engage viewers.

Captivating product descriptions, like compelling headlines, greatly affect a site’s conversion rate. For this reason, it is essential that they use their own product descriptions and not those of the manufacturer. In this way, the use of relevant keywords that make them more acceptable to Google will be unique and captivating.

Make the most of product images.

Images are very important to e-commerce websites. They activate the sales of these stores. Therefore, the sites must have unique, captivating and high-quality images. However, if you want bots to find you, your images don’t just have to look extraordinary. They also need to have great SEO potential for Google Image search results to drive a lot of traffic to your site.

In addition, they must populate the ALT tag with relevant and unique keywords in a description.

See if the traffic turns into sales.

It is important to attract traffic to the site. However, the most significant thing is to convert this traffic into sales. Ecommerce sites need to see if their regular visitors buy from them too.

To analyze their traffic and find room for improvement, they should consult Google Analytics. In this way, they will know where their traffic comes from, devices they use, visitors who are more likely to make conversions and conversions generated through SEO, among others.
